What Makes a Management Aptitude Test Effective?

Not all entrance exams measure skills in the same way. A high-quality management aptitude test should provide a balanced evaluation of multiple competencies that are required in management education and corporate careers.

Key elements of an effective test include:

  • Quantitative and analytical reasoning assessment

  • Language comprehension and communication evaluation

  • Logical thinking and decision-making analysis

  • Data interpretation and problem-solving skills

  • Time management and accuracy measurement

When these elements are combined thoughtfully, the exam becomes a true indicator of managerial potential rather than just academic performance.

Preparation That Builds Long-Term Skills

Unlike exams that demand short-term memorization, preparing for a strong management aptitude test encourages continuous learning. Students improve abilities that remain useful throughout their academic and professional careers.

Effective preparation strategies include:

  • Solving mock tests regularly

  • Strengthening basic quantitative concepts

  • Reading regularly to enhance comprehension skills

  • Practicing logical reasoning questions

  • Learning time-management techniques

These habits not only help candidates perform well in the aptitude test but also prepare them for group discussions, presentations, and case-study learning during management programs.
